Snowman Posted 7November, 2016 Author Report Share Posted 7November, 2016 It has a track alignment. I've already thrown 4mm of rear toe at it to try and calm it down under brakes - but it's just the nature of the beast. The GT4 CS race cars run 6mm toe for this reason.But I'm getting used to it now though so it doesn't really bother me too much. I used to want to kill me with the factory alignment - now it just dances a little which is ok.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
